Archie C. Woodbury left this earth on Monday, December 7, 2015 to be with his beloved wife, Arlene B. Woodbury.
It was love at first sight when he met Arlene and her 3 small children in Charleston, SC where he worked at the Cigar Factory.
They were married on October 20, 1961 and celebrated 48 years together.
To their union, a very special daughter, Diane, was born.
This very special man raised and loved all 4 kids as his own.
He was their Dad in every way that mattered.
He will be greatly missed but the family finds great comfort in knowing that he is in heaven with his beloved wife and son. Mr. Woodbury was a veteran and served as assistant police Chief of the town of Hemingway for many years.
Archie was born July 12, 1932 in Conway, SC, the son of Geneva Hucks Woodbury and Robert Reese Woodbury.
He was predeceased by his wife, Arlene B. Woodbury, his parents, brothers Benjamin (B.G.) Woodbury, James L. (Bud) Woodbury, Robert Leo Woodbury, sisters Virginia Bailey and Esther Cooper, and a son, Randy Reese Woodbury.
He is survived by three of his children, Charles Edward “Chuck” Alford of Lexington, Denise (Dawson) Mitchell of Pine Ridge and special daughter, Diane Woodbury of West Columbia; 7 grandchildren and 4 great-grandchildren.
Also surviving are daughter-in-law, Wendy Woodbury of Chambersburg, PA and two sisters, Brittie Lee Hucks of Rock Hill, SC and Rebecca Spires of Pelion, SC.
He will also be missed by his constant companion, his little dog “Prissy”.
